This happens to me a lot. Hopefully your running Windows so i can help you with this. Anyways, do the following.
Click Start, now right click my computer and click properties. Click the 'Hardware' tab on the top. Now click Device Manager.
You'll see the name of your computer on the top of the list, click the + next to it if its not already branched out. Now plug in your PSP, you should see a change somewhere, a branch should open or something. You will see a yellow question mark next to something like "Unknown USB Device" or "PSP Type A(or B)". Right click it, click properties. Now on the top tabs click 'Driver' and go to the very bottom it should be the 4th selection and click uninstall. Wait for this to happen and then unplug your PSP & plug it back in. The software on the PSP will automatically install the drivers for use with USB.
